Rapper The Game gets 60 days in jail


LOS ANGELES, Feb. 11 (UPI) --


A Los Angeles judge has sentenced the rapper known as The Game to 60 days in jail for having a gun in a school zone.

The
Game, whose real name is Jayceon Taylor, also was ordered to complete
150 hours of community service and three years probation after he
pleaded no contest to the felony charge, TMZ.com said Monday.

The
charge stems from a February 2007 incident in which Taylor allegedly
pulled a gun and threatened a player from an opposing team during a
pick-up basketball game at a school in South Los Angeles.

Taylor,
28, also had faced three felony counts for making criminal threats and
exhibiting a firearm in the presence of a peace officer, but two counts
were tossed out as part of his plea agreement, TMZ.com said.

The rapper must surrender by March 3 to begin his sentence.
